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9823498296 58905490 858365 787
4655 059 42897
4655 059 42897
81066106107 1358993 1242 23678 33328
All about undefined
Interested in learning more?
4655 059 42897
81066106107 1358993 1242 23678 33328
See more
4877618 802 178316208
39 22 473
See more
5969415194 45752 92454193099
741 11 21405054772 50 3622041
See more